The verdict

We've run redemption tests here but haven't logged a confirmed payout of our own; the terms, not the sportsbook, are the weak point.

Test redemptions logged, but no delivered cashout recorded in our data: the terms are the weak point

Sportzino is one of the few operators we’ve tested hands-on with our own money. We’ve put redemptions through it and documented the channel and the verification process, but our structured records hold no confirmed, dollar-verified cashout, so we won’t claim a payout we can’t show. In fact our own identity verification here was rejected (the bank-statement-refused template the Blazesoft family ran on us in early May 2026) and we have no record it was ever completed, which is part of why there is no cashout to show. Its redemption factor is among the strongest on our board on the numbers; what we can stand behind first-hand is the process, not a delivered amount.

The weak spot is the paperwork: terms-honesty is one of the lowest factors on this page, partly because the 24-page terms document we reviewed contains no redemption mechanics at all: what you are owed, and when, lives in separate documents. The terms also commit you to individual arbitration and void your coins for VPN use or a second account. The $50 redemption minimum is among the lower floors we see.

This is a pick for players who value a deep, distinctive sportsbook and a clean playthrough over clear, all-in-one legal language; if you want every rule in one place (and a payout record we’ve independently confirmed) wait for that confirmation or look higher on the board.

BonusBandit's notes on Sportzino

Why Sportzino is one of our hands-on test cases

Of every brand in the BonusBandit catalog, Sportzino is one we’ve put real money and patience through. Across four logged first-hand tests we ran a Gold Coin purchase, tracked a daily login bonus, and went head-to-head with the brand’s KYC process. That hands-on history is why this page reads differently from a pure desk score, but we want to be precise about what it establishes. We logged the redemption channel and the verification friction; we did not capture a delivered, dollar-verified cashout in our structured records, so we don’t claim one here.

Sportzino also stands apart structurally. It isn’t a casino with a sportsbook bolted on. It leads with the sportsbook. The homepage brands itself “Social Sportsbook and Casino” and advertises “2000+ games” across separate Sports, Casino, and Live Casino lobbies, with live odds on NFL, NBA, NHL, Tennis, NASCAR, plus WNBA, F1, and UFC (sportzino.com/promotions, accessed 2026-06-25). Almost nothing else we cover does sweepstakes sports betting at this depth, which makes a clean comparison with the slots-only crowd genuinely hard.

What the first-hand testing actually showed

The most useful finding from our testing is the KYC process, because it’s demanding and well-documented in our notes. Our verification ran into repeated rejection cycles: a lease agreement was rejected as proof of address; a Chime Credit Builder card was rejected for bank verification; and our bank statement was refused outright, with the operator demanding a utility bill (under three months old) instead. That bank-statement-refused, utility-bill-required pattern is not unique to Sportzino: it’s the identical template the wider Blazesoft family used on us in the same window (see our KYC turnaround comparison), which points to a shared compliance backend. Critically, our own Sportzino verification was rejected, and we have no record that it ever completed, one more reason we can’t and don’t claim a delivered cashout here. That demanding, unresolved process is why our KYC factor sits well below where it started. The practical takeaway: sort your documents before you ever queue a redemption (lead with a utility bill, not a bank statement) because Sportzino makes you earn the verification first, and may never grant it.

On the redemption side, our notes record withdrawals requested via ACH, but our structured test data holds no redemption row with a confirmed received date or dollar amount, so we treat the channel as documented and the delivery as unverified by us, and make no “we cashed out” claim. The published minimum redemption is 50 SC.

The everyday economics are clearer. Our purchase test bought 1,350,000 GC + 35 SC for $20, and a Monday daily login bonus delivered 20,000 GC + 1 SC. The standing welcome offer, confirmed live today, is up to 170,000 GC + 7.00 SC. Playthrough on SC was a clean, disclosed 1x, which is why f_playthrough is the only perfect 100 on the card and a real edge over operators that bury wagering requirements.

The day-to-day loop and the no-purchase path

The dual-currency engine runs on a Daily Login Bonus, Daily Quests and Missions, and a Refer-a-Friend deal advertising up to 2,000,000 GC + 30 SC (sportzino.com/promotions). The game bench is deep, drawing from studios like JILI, Playson, Hacksaw, NoLimitCity, and Yggdrasil, plus in-house titles. The free-entry route is a mail-in postcard AMOE worth 5 SC per entry, mailed from your own state to a Thornhill, Ontario PO box, with strict formatting: legible handwriting, one request per envelope, your full name, email, return address, and user ID on the paper, and no electronic submissions.

State availability: we haven’t fully mapped it

We won’t fake an accepted-states list we don’t have. Our database currently holds one verified availability row: Illinois, where Sportzino does NOT accept play. That isn’t a quirk: Sportzino was part of Blazesoft’s coordinated Illinois Sweeps Coin shutdown on 2026-06-05, alongside its siblings, following the state’s cease-and-desist activity (sweepsy.com, IGB C&D list). Beyond that confirmed exclusion, the broader state map is still on our to-verify list, so check the operator’s own terms before assuming your state qualifies.

The Blazesoft family context

Sportzino’s parent is SSPS LLC, one of several per-brand shells under Blazesoft. The sister network is large and a genuine differentiator: american-luck, fortune-wins, luck-party, win-bonanza, yay-casino, and zula all share the same operator. That cuts two ways. Upside: a verification you complete at one Blazesoft brand teaches you exactly what the others will demand. Risk: when the family moves, as it did in Illinois, it tends to move together, so a regulatory event at one brand is worth watching across all of them.

How it stacks up, and what we’re watching

Sportzino sits squarely in the trusted tier but in the busy middle of it. It ties wow-vegas and jackpota, trails mega-bonanza and play-fame, and clears caution-tier names like pulsz and stake. The honest read: a transparent 1x playthrough and a deep, distinctive sportsbook earn the badge, while the demanding KYC gauntlet and unmapped state coverage keep it out of the high-70s. We’d upgrade our confidence further once we have a dollar-verified, date-stamped cashout of our own on record.

Three things would move the number: whether the demanding KYC pattern eases for new accounts, whether more states follow the Illinois exit across the Blazesoft family, and whether Sportzino keeps leaning into the sportsbook angle (its real point of difference) as the category matures.
